For the most recent academic year available, 13% of legal support services associate’s degrees went to men and 87% went to women.
The largest share of legal support services associate’s degree graduates at Keiser University-Ft Lauderdale were White. About 31%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Keiser University-Ft Lauderdale with a associate’s in legal support services.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 1 |
| Black or African American | 13 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 18 |
| White | 19 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 10 |
